    Trump signs new executive orders seeking to limit US birthright citizenship | Donald Trump News

    Trump’s newest effort to restrict birthright citizenship comes after Supreme Court docket dominated in opposition to his preliminary push to reinterpret the constitutional proper.

    United States President Donald Trump has signed two govt orders in search of to restrict birthright citizenship, weeks after the Supreme Court docket upheld the apply as protected underneath the Structure.

    The orders signed on Thursday had been much more slender than Trump’s earlier try to limit the apply, which confers citizenship to almost all youngsters born on US soil.

    One of many orders seeks to develop a slender exception to birthright citizenship, which bars US citizenship from being conferred to the infants of overseas diplomats or invading forces.

    The second order calls on the secretary of state and the secretary of homeland safety to halt so-called “delivery tourism”, the apply of moms travelling to the US for the only real function of giving delivery.

    Like Trump’s earlier try, the brand new govt orders are anticipated to face authorized challenges.

    Talking from the Oval Workplace, Trump denounced the Supreme Court docket for making a “very unlucky choice” in hanging down his preliminary effort to restrict birthright citizenship.

    “They’ve taken birthright citizenship and so they’ve made a joke out of it,” stated Trump, including that his administration is “making changes” to its method.

     

    On January 20, 2025 — the primary day of his second time period — Trump had signed an govt order in search of to reinterpret the Fourteenth Modification of the Structure, to tighten the class of people that certified for birthright citizenship.

    That order argued that the youngsters born to immigrants on non permanent visas or with out documentation weren’t “topic to the jurisdiction” of the US — and due to this fact couldn’t  be mechanically granted citizenship.

    However in June, the US Supreme Court docket dominated that Trump’s “makes an attempt to slender” birthright citizenship had been illegal, citing the Structure’s Citizenship Clause.

    “If Congress meant to restrict American citizenship to the youngsters of these domiciled in america, nothing within the succinct language of the Citizenship Clause conveyed that design,” the bulk opinion stated.

    Trump has made a hardline method to immigration a centre-piece of his political profession. Nonetheless, the Supreme Court docket ruling represented one of many largest authorized setbacks of his second time period.

    Regardless of a conservative supermajority on the nine-judge panel, six justices voted in opposition to Trump’s effort to rework who’s eligible for birthright citizenship.

    The crux of the administration’s argument was that the 14th Modification was meant to use solely to the youngsters born to newly freed slaves and had been misinterpreted since its ratification in 1868.

    Chief Justice John Roberts, a conservative, wrote that there was “scant proof for this dramatically revisionist view”.

    “The Framers of the Fourteenth Modification prolonged that promise to ‘each free-born individual on this land,” he wrote. “We hold that promise right this moment.”
